HVLP Parts and Accessories

Generally, it is important that you match your needle tip size to the paint type being used, the thickness of the paint and the desired quality of finish.  A correct match will ensure a more satisfying result, a better painting experience, a quality job and savings in paint and time.

 For example, for a finish using a polyurethane or varnish with thinner viscosities, a finer needle tip size would be more suitable since it would atomize the paint to a much finer mist and apply a lighter coat.

Selecting the Needle Kit

The Earlex Spray Station 500, 3000 and 5000 Series all come standard with a 2.0 mm (0.08 in.) diameter needle and fluid tip.  The standard tip is the most versatile and can be used with a wide range of paints.    Optional needle sizes available range from 1.0 to 2.5 mm (0.04 in. to 0.10 in.).  These are described below.

In general, larger diameter needles and fluid tips are ideal for higher viscosity materials since they allow thicker materials to be sprayed where finish is not of paramount importance.  Smaller diameter needles, in contrast, are more suitable for lower viscosity materials ensuring a higher quality finish.

Needle Selection Guidelines
Needle Fluid     Material Sprayed
Tip Size    

1. 0 to 1. 5 mm

(0.04 to 0.06 in.)

 

Cellulose, Acrylics, Synthetics,  Polyurethane, Thinner

Lacquers, Fluorescent, Oil-Based Stains

 1.5 to 2.0 mm
 (0.06 to 0.08 in.)
  Oil base, Hammer, Oxide, Primer, Air Drying, Enamel,   Varnish, Marine Paint, Multi-Color, industrial Synthetics, Oil, Polyurethane, Aluminum Thicker  Lacquers,  Water-Based Stains, Shellac
2.0 to 2.5 mm
(0.08 to 0.10 in.)
  Chlorinated Rubber, Oxide, Zinc Rich Primer,   Epoxy, Plastic Additives, Floor Paving Paint, Latex


Ideal Viscosity

Water Based Paint &  Latex's
45 to 60 seconds
  Varnish
Follow manufacturer's guidelines
Oil Based Paint
45 to 50 seconds
  Wood Stain
Follow manufacturer's guidelines
Wood Preservatives
No dilution
  Cellulose
Follow manufacturer's guidelines
Primer
Follow manufacturer's guidelines
   

The HVLP Spray Station 500 Series is recommended for use with  products having a viscosity of up to 45 seconds; Spray Station 3000 and 5000 Series with a viscosity of up to 60 seconds. Making the paint too thin may lead to extra coats which may not be necessary for the finish you require.  However, if you require a high quality finish, then more lighter coats will be beneficial.
